JerseyBird, founded in 2019 as a sportswear brand, has expanded into football through the creation of custom kits for global clubs and, in 2023, acquired a 50% stake in Kenya’s Kahawa Pride FC team. Its focus on grassroots development and digital streaming shows a bold vision to shape football.
